Samsung 990 PRO Slow Performance

The 990 PRO reaches its headline speed only under suitable conditions. Diagnose PCIe generation, active lanes, slot topology, cooling, firmware, free space, benchmark settings and background workload before replacing it.

Direct answer

A slower result is not automatically a defective SSD

Samsung states that performance varies with firmware, hardware and configuration. Identify the host limit before comparing one number with the box.

7,450/6,900Rated read/write MB/s

Back up when slowness is paired with errors or disappearance

Ordinary performance tuning is appropriate only for a stable drive. I/O errors, critical warnings, blue screens or disconnects move the problem into data-protection and stability diagnosis.

Observed speed and likely platform explanation

Result patternLikely explanationCheckDo not assume
About 3,000–3,500MB/sPCIe 3.0 x4 limitMagician interface and motherboard slotDrive is fake
About 1,500–2,000MB/sTwo lanes or older interfaceNegotiated link widthNAND failure
Fast first, then slower writesCache exhaustion or heatTest size, temperature and free spaceImmediate defect
Random pauses and errorsHealth, driver or stability issueSMART and event logsNormal benchmark variance

Confirm the exact performance target

Samsung rates the 990 PRO 2TB up to 7,450MB/s sequential read and 6,900MB/s sequential write under its stated test conditions. 'Up to' is not a guarantee that every benchmark preset and platform will reproduce the maximum.

Use the same units and note test size, queue depth, data pattern, free space and whether Intelligent TurboWrite has room to operate.

Check negotiated PCIe generation and lanes

A PCIe 3.0 x4 host commonly caps sequential throughput around the mid-3,000MB/s range. A two-lane connection lowers the ceiling further even when the slot is marketed as Gen4.

Use Magician or a trusted hardware tool to read the negotiated link, then check the motherboard manual and CPU lane allocation.

Choose the correct M.2 slot

The fastest slot is often CPU-connected, while another may share chipset bandwidth with networking, SATA or other PCIe devices. Some slots operate differently depending on the installed processor.

Moving the SSD can improve the interface path, but verify boot order, heatsink fit and lane-sharing consequences first.

Use a controlled benchmark method

Close active games, file synchronization, antivirus scans and virtual machines. Use a known benchmark release and record its profile instead of comparing screenshots from unrelated tests.

Repeat only enough to confirm the result. Endless benchmarks generate heat and writes without improving diagnosis.

Understand cache and sustained writes

The 990 PRO uses Intelligent TurboWrite. A large transfer can begin near peak speed and slow after available cache is consumed, especially when the SSD is nearly full.

Measure the size and duration of the slowdown. Sustained behavior should not be compared directly with a short peak specification.

Free space and over-provisioning

Low free space can reduce the controller’s flexibility for garbage collection and dynamic cache. Move temporary data, maintain a backup and retest after the system is idle.

Over-provisioning is not a cure for hardware errors. Use it as workload tuning only after health and stability are confirmed.

Temperature and throttling

Log temperature during the test. A result that degrades as the drive heats and recovers after cooling supports a thermal explanation.

Verify the thermal pad, heatsink and airflow. Do not stack cooling solutions or bend the SSD under a cover.

Firmware and controller drivers

Samsung recommends current firmware and Magician. The platform also depends on BIOS, chipset and storage-controller behavior.

Do not install random NVMe drivers or change VMD/RAID mode solely to chase a benchmark number on a boot system.

Power plans and laptop behavior

Laptops and mini PCs may prioritize battery life and thermal limits. Test while connected to power with the manufacturer’s performance mode only when appropriate.

The integrated-heatsink model often does not fit laptops; use the system’s intended thermal plate and bare configuration.

Benchmark clues for authenticity

Implausible capacity, a controller identity inconsistent with Samsung, severe sustained collapse and failed Magician authentication together raise counterfeit concern.

A single 6,500MB/s read result does not. Many legitimate host configurations fall below the headline maximum.

When slowness is actually instability

Event-log errors, resets, blue screens, critical warnings and disappearance move the diagnosis beyond tuning. Back up and use the stability guide.

Do not keep stressing an unstable SSD to obtain a prettier chart.

Upgrade or keep the drive

A healthy 990 PRO on PCIe 3.0 remains usable but cannot deliver full Gen4 speed. Decide whether the platform will be upgraded before replacing it with another premium SSD.

Compare current prices and complete cooling costs. The best replacement is the one the host can use reliably.

Frequently asked questions

Why is my 990 PRO around 3,500MB/s?
That commonly indicates a PCIe 3.0 x4 ceiling. Confirm the negotiated interface.
Does low write speed mean the drive is fake?
Not by itself. Test size, cache, free space, temperature and platform settings can reduce write speed.
Will the 990 PRO increase game FPS?
Storage can improve loading and asset streaming, but it usually does not materially raise GPU-rendered frame rate.
How much free space should I keep?
There is no universal threshold, but very low free space can reduce cache and garbage-collection flexibility. More than 10–20% free is a useful diagnostic target.
Should I enable full performance mode?
Use performance settings only when cooling, power and the workload justify them. They are not a fix for errors.
Can a chipset slot be slower?
Yes. It can share bandwidth or add contention compared with a CPU-connected slot.
Does Samsung Magician prove a 990 PRO is genuine?
A successful Genuine Authentication result is a strong Samsung-specific signal, but purchase records, the exact model code, seller identity, firmware, capacity and observed hardware behavior should still agree. Authentication failure is not automatic proof of a counterfeit because connectivity, controller presentation and software state can interfere.
Should I update Samsung Magician before diagnosing the SSD?
Yes. Samsung recommends the latest Magician release for current features and firmware access. Record the existing drive details first, then update the application without changing BIOS storage mode casually.
Does the 990 PRO 2TB warranty cover data recovery?
The limited hardware warranty does not protect the contents of the SSD. Maintain a separate backup. Samsung lists the 2TB 990 PRO at five years or 1,200TBW, whichever comes first, subject to the warranty terms, seller route and proof of purchase.
Can a PCIe 3.0 slot damage a 990 PRO?
No. A compatible PCIe 3.0 NVMe slot limits performance but does not by itself damage the SSD. Confirm that the slot is NVMe-capable, electrically connected and not disabled by lane sharing.
